| dc.description | The standard model production of two photons is one of the most important backgrounds to light Higgs boson production at the LHC. In this talk we discuss the di-photon background, with emphasis on the effects of the recently calculated next-to-leading-order (NLO) corrections to the gluon-gluon-initiated component. We find that the $K$-factor for this component is smaller than that for the analogous $gg\to H$ process, and that the correction to the total irreducible di-photon production is modest. We also investigate ways to enhance the statistical significance of the Higgs signal in the $γγ$ channel. | |
